IMAGINE there's no hunger: John Lennon Art Exhibit returns to Southwest Florida
Yoko Ono speaks of her love’s upcoming show

Now in its third year in Naples, Southwest Floridians will have a chance to browse and even take home a piece of the Artwork of John Lennon collection, coming to Fifth Avenue South, at the Inn on Fifth, Friday to Saturday, March 9 to 11. During that time, art show guests may view the extensive, more-than-2,000-piece collection that has traveled thousands of miles across the country, spreading joy and love to all who have a chance to view it.For the last 20 years, Yoko Ono and Legacy Fine Art and Productions have brought this exhibit across the country as a way to honor his memory and celebrate his messages of peace, love and truth.

Yoko Ono subject at art history symposium

Dr. Kevin Concannon of Virginia Tech's School of Visual Arts will deliver the keynote address, "War is Over If You Want It: John & Yoko's Year of Peace," tomorrow night at the University of Central Arkansas for its 22nd Arkansas College Art History Symposium. He'll talk at 7:30 p.m. in the Art Lecture Hall of McCastlain, on the UCA campus.Concannon, whose scholarship focuses particularly on the work of Yoko Ono, will give another lecture, at 4:30 p.m. Friday, "Yoko Ono's Touch Piece: A Work in Multiple Media, 1960-2008." His talk will come after the presentation of student papers that begins at 8:30 a.m. Friday.
